Check the sort alphabetically checkbox in order to sort the parameters alphabetically by their names. Use encoded query strings to include a filter as part of a url parameter, such as. Configuring cloudfront to cache based on query string parameters. The portion of a dynamic url that contains the search parameters when a dynamic web site is searched. All i want to do is post a query string to an url asynchronously, but the second parameter. Specifies whether query parameters in the incoming request not present in the original url template are added to the url defined by the rewrite template. Web api binds action method parameters either with urls query string or with request body depending on the parameter type. Transform xml using an xslt applies an xsl transformation to xml in the request or response body. These requests are used to pass information parameters from one page to another and you can access those information in receiving page. Technically, for poorly secured websites by changing url query parameters you can perform sql injection hack or something similar.
The tool will splits the query string into a readable format, get the query string of url split into parameters and their values. The same encoding is used by default when the submission method is post, but the result is not sent as a query string, that is, is not added to the action url of the form. I know the introductory paragraph can be a bit misleading, but the 3 techniques arent actually ways to parse the query string itself. Parameters as query string values caspio online help. In magento if i have a url string, is there any built in function that i can use to add query parameters to it. Java url encoding of query string parameters stack overflow. Set 3 filter parameters in external content type with and condition. For a website to be anything more than a brochure, you need to maintain state store data. One solution to the problem of incorrect validation of character encoding is to configure webseal to not validate the query string and post body data of. How to pass multiple parameters in a querystring stack overflow. The query string minilanguage is used by the query string and by the q query string parameter in the search api.
For positional parameters that do not have names, use the arg1, arg2, arg3 convention as the names for the pairs. The query string is parsed into a series of terms and operators. This means you can test for null see twig docs like so. The salesforce and exacttarget prefill connectors only allows querystring parameters that are. Uploaded files are bound only to target types that implement iformfile or ienumerable. Add 3 query string filter web parts on the page and configure it for 3 different parameters.
The issue is when the validation rules fire, the return null. The request uses query string parameters and a custom header to pass information about the state of the site to the browser. How to use url query string parameters within your query. Path and query string parameter calls to a restful web service.
The setqueryparameter policy adds, replaces value of, or deletes request query string parameter. If i put that address in a chrome window it loads the pdf without problem. Query string is a group of keywords that send request to the web server. The data in the query strings is visible in the endusers address bar, so this technique is not recommended for sensitive data.
Set query string parameter adds, replaces value of, or deletes request query string parameter. The problem of matching a query string to a directed graph, whose vertices are labeled by strings, has application in different fields. Rails does not make any distinction between query string parameters and. I may not be using the query string parameter correctly. Without the query string parametrs, the validation prevents the record from being saved. When using expressions, the whole value must be an expression. Use the name of the parameter as the name for the pair. May 31, 2017 a query string is the portion of a url where data is passed to a web application andor backend database. In the exact case i am looking at i am generating a category url and then i want to add a set of query parameters on top of it.
Passing querystring parameters to a hyperlink the asp. Enter the url and click the split button to get the query string of this url split into parameters and their values. Validation of character encoding in request data ibm knowledge. Odata query string parameters are not encoded correctly in. Using separate maps for query string parameters and request body parameters might lead to confusion about the distinction between get and post. The last type of template tag makes use of whats called a query string style to pass parameters to the tag. Query strings are also used to communicate data between caspio bridge and outside applications. As far as the uri standards go, the query string is just a string whose syntax is defined by the application. Rewrite url converts a request url from its public form to the form expected by the web service. Retain query string parameters on page refresh return. These provide a convenient wrapper to tags which use the php function parameter style and have a relatively large number of parameters. However, the use of query string parameters can result in multiple variations of the same url all pointing to the same content. The uri generic syntax uses url encoding to deal with this problem, while html forms make. Now i want know how can i open pdf files using pdf js by passing pdf file url as parameter in query string.
Accessing business objects using rest apis oracle help center. To describe api keys passed as query parameters, use securityschemes and security instead. For the signature calculation, query string parameters must be sorted in code point order from low to high, and their values must be uriencoded. Using query parameters to authenticate requests is useful when you want to express a request entirely in a url. Technically, the form content is only encoded as a query string when the form submission method is get. Add query string paramsarguments to any wordpress url. A query string commonly includes fields added to a base url by a web browser or other client application, for example as part of an html form. But if the whole parameter is not included at all, it returns null. Query strings are also generated by form submission, or by a user typing a query into the address bar of the browser.
For each target parameter or property, the sources are scanned in the order indicated in the preceding list. Oracle atg web commerce url query string parameter markup. I want send string parameter,example studid as bellow. If your controller needs to do things a little differently, thats not a problem, this is just. This function incorrectly assumes that a parameter name can occur. Azure api management transformation policies microsoft docs. As described in the authentication overview see authentication methods, you can provide authentication information using query string parameters. A parameter with no value set returns an empty string for craft. Virtual radar server will respond to both get and post requests for aircraftlist. This has to be one of the most nondiscoverable apis ever, and annoyed the hell out of me earler today. If you want to send large amounts of data beyond 100 kb the request. Sort alphabetically see also our url encoder and decoder. Not only do we grab parameter values but we also modify them dynamically with the history api, so these. On the world wide web, a query string is a part of a uniform resource locator url that assigns values to specified parameters.
Fixed a bug in parsing query strings with repeated param names. Net primitive type such as int, bool, double, string, guid, datetime, decimal or any other type that can be converted from string type then it sets the value of a parameter from the query string. Oct 28, 2015 there are inherent differences between path parameters and query string parameters that you should consider before choosing one over the other. Authenticate requests using the query parameters to express a request. Prefill lookups using secure parameters formassembly resource. Besides being incorrectly named urlencoder has nothing to do with urls. The url, parameter1 and parameter2 are the names of the parameters in the receiving datapage.
Query string standards or the lack thereof all this looked rather unsatisfactory to me, but, in a way, i was actually wrong. You just pass in the keyvalue pairs of what you would like to add and you pass in the original url as the third argument. Many websites make use of query string parameters also known as dynamic parameters as a core part of their site architecture for tracking session ids, user languages, and more. On the world wide web, a query string is a part of a uniform resource locator url that assigns values. For example, in a query on the problem table that includes problems with at. Should the parameters be passed as a query string, and if so, what to do when all the parameters arent specified or are formatted incorrectly. Pass empty string to query parameter thank you for the reply, i would like to send a rest call using soapui 4. Query string parameter pass to data source filters in. The parameters in query strings are received by datapages just like how parameters are passed through caspio bridge. But as a result, i get an empty pdf document and no errors. Include each parameter in a separate name and value pair. This query string can be passed from one page to another by appending it to the address of the page.
First of all, rather than manually replacing each and every special character with its encoded equivalent, we can use the magical powers of php s urlencode. And if the parameter type is complex type then web api tries to get the value from request. Not only do we grab parameter values but we also modify them dynamically with. It looks like query string parameters are being double url encoded. Pdf query string parameters by capturing the url of the pdf file and parsing the query string, your javascript can pick up the parameters and then do something. On the world wide web, a query string is a part of a uniform resource locator url that. For aws signature version 4, you set this parameter value to.
You see, really there is no standard defining the correct way to encode keyvalue pairs into a query string. A restful web service should behave the same regardless of how it is called, and as long as the same input values are provided the service will return the same result values every time. I dont have any issues with passing csv as long as its numbers, but yes you do run into the risk of having to encode and decode values back and forth if the comma suddenly is needed for something else. See the step about creating a canonical query string in task 1. How does one to get query string parameters with apex in a controller and eventually into a visualforce page. Query string parameters have been incredibly useful on the server side since the internet took liftoff, but it wasnt until ajaxdriven web apps became popular that we relied too much on them on the client side. How to write valid url query string parameters perishable press. Can be used to pass query parameters expected by the backend service which are optional or never present in the request. A term can be a single word quick or brown or a phrase, surrounded by double quotes quick brown which searches for all the words in the phrase, in the same order.
Moving path information to a query string apache software. Complexity issues of string to graph approximate matching. Returns a string containing a query string suitable for use in. Problem with parameter passing to querystring jaspersoft. You can rebuild the url and append query variables to the url query by using this function. Prefill dependent objects using one parameter with the salesforce prefill connector. Aug 29, 2016 query string parameters have been incredibly useful on the server side since the internet took liftoff, but it wasnt until ajaxdriven web apps became popular that we relied too much on them on the client side. Get current page query string parameters in apex salesforce. Query parameters can be primitive values, arrays and objects. The same code, but with a null hashmap, and a query string like select from table and it works fine. Hence my posting it here so that others may not have to struggle over something so trivial. Query strings do not exist until a user plugs the variables into a database search, at which point the search engine will create the dynamic url with the query string based on the results.
The question mark is used as a separator and is not part of the query string. A link in a web page may have a url that contains a query string, however, html defines three ways a web browser can. Apr 02, 2019 the previous examples demonstrate the logic and technique behind writing valid url query string parameters, but there are easier, more efficient ways to produce valid, dynamic links. Route data and query string values are used only for simple types. These querystring parameters are in addition to the parameters in the url params placeholder. Here is a sample url containing two query strings, parameters and values. Anyway i tried the semicolon query string thing with asp. There is essentially only one technique that i know of and could find to convert a query string into an object.
1351 538 923 1200 615 1482 1237 552 446 217 848 245 993 1374 1388 424 734 1492 846 522 559 275 372 340 78 860 903 344 918 1347 167 320 1371 482 1003 945 640 189 1151 970